2017 EUR to GMD Performance & Market Timing Review

Analysis of key historical highlights and timing insights for 2017

During 2017, the EUR to GMD exchange rate experienced significant fluctuation. The market reached its absolute peak on December 30, valuing the pair at 57.2142. Conversely, the yearly low was recorded on January 2, dropping to 44.6538.

This high-to-low spread represents a total annual volatility of 12.5604 GMD. From a start-to-finish perspective, comparing the January average rate of 46.2986 to the December average rate of 56.2809, the exchange rate registered a net change of 21.56% (reflecting a strengthening trend).

Looking at year-over-year peak valuations, the 2017 high of 57.2142 was up 16.02% compared to the 2016 peak of 49.3154, indicating shifts in long-term support levels.

Seasonal Halves (H1 vs H2)

Seasonal

The average exchange rate in the first half of the year (H1: Jan–Jun) was 48.7049, compared to 54.9136 in the second half (H2: Jul–Dec). This shows that the rate was stronger in the second half (Jul–Dec) by a margin of 6.2086 points.

Volatility Range Comparison

Volatility

The most volatile month in 2017 was January, with a trading range of 2.5079 GMD (High: 47.1617 / Low: 44.6538). On the other end, February was the most stable month, with a tight range of 0.9969 GMD (High: 47.4738 / Low: 46.4768).

Monthly Breakdown

Statistical summary for each calendar month.

Month High Low Average
January 47.1617 44.6538 46.2986
February 47.4738 46.4768 46.9996
March 49.0863 46.7561 47.8493
April 49.5246 47.7995 48.4513
May 51.8724 49.6342 50.9928
June 52.6910 51.0886 51.6381
July 54.3751 52.2513 53.0937
August 55.1529 53.1936 54.2700
September 55.5206 54.1958 54.8598
October 56.2214 53.9300 55.3180
November 56.6451 54.7875 55.6590
December 57.2142 55.7769 56.2809
